The Present Continuous is used to talk about future arrangements. An arrangement is something that is done to prepare or plan for something in the future. An arrangement is also an agreement between two people or groups about how something happens or will happen. Kang_hojun. (2017).

learnenglishkids.britishcouncil.org › grammar
Present continuous – future arrangements. We can use the present continuous to talk about future arrangements. I'm visiting my friend tomorrow. We aren't going to school today. What are you doing tonight? How to use it. Use am, is or are and ing. I'm having a party for my birthday. My brother is staying home tonight. They're going on holiday ...

26.05.2020 · So, present continuous, going to and will are all used to talk about future plans BUT they have a slightly different meaning. Present continuous – is used when we have an arrangement. Maybe you have bought tickets already. For example: I’m flying to New York on Friday. OR you have made the plan with someone else: I’m meeting my friend for ...
